Birth and Delivery Room Astrology

According to Brihat Parashara Hora Shastra, the orientation of a child's birth can be discerned from the Ascendant sign at birth:

  • Head First Birth: Linked to an Ascendant sign rising with its head.
  • Feet First Birth: Associated with a sign rising with its back.
  • Hand Birth: Involves the sign rising with both head and back.

Determining the Direction of the Delivery Room

The direction of the delivery room door can be predicted based on:

  • The strongest planet in an angular house.
  • In absence of such planets, the direction of the Ascendant house sign is considered.

Nurses and Midwives Count

The number of nurses or midwives corresponds to the number of planets between the Ascendant and Moon's sign.

  • Inside the delivery room: Planets in the invisible half of the horoscope.
  • Outside the delivery room: Planets in the visible half.

Adjusting the Number of Nurses

Adjustments depend on:

  • Multiply by 2 for planets in their own signs.
  • Multiply by 3 for exalted or retrograde planets.
  • Multiply by 3 if both conditions apply.

Wise Women and Married Women Counts

  • The number of wise women is equal to the transformative planets between the Ascendant and the Moon.
  • The number of harmonious women equals the beneficial planets in that sector.

Rebirth and Liberation in Bhagavad Gita

The Self’s transition from the body signifies leaving the physical form, not the dissolution of the Self. Upon reaching the Divine Being, rebirth ceases:

Key Concepts

  • Constant thought of the Supreme Lord throughout life makes Him easily accessible.
  • A devoted Yogin, unwavering in thought, attains perfection and transcends the challenges of rebirth.

The Cycle of Creation

All realms, including Brahma’s, undergo rebirth due to time limits. Brahma's day and night span thousand yugas.

  • In Brahma's day, all originate from the Unmanifested (Avyakta).
  • His night sees all dissolve back into the Unmanifested.

This cycle illustrates continual emergence and dissolution fueled by karma and avidya.

Bondage and Liberation Purpose

Scriptures highlight:

  • Detachment from the transient world.
  • Rebirth inevitability for those who fail to attain the Supreme Being.
